Calories in Fareway, Chocolate Chip with Candy Cookies

📏 Serving Size: 1 Serving (33.0g)

🧪 Nutrition Facts

Amount Per Serving
  • Calories 150.2
  • Total Fat 8.0 g
  • Saturated Fat 3.5 g
  • Cholesterol 5.0 mg
  • Sodium 125.1 mg
  • Potassium 0.0 mg
  • Total Carbohydrate 19.0 g
  • Dietary Fiber 0.0 g
  • Sugars 10.0 g
  • Protein 1.0 g

📝 Ingredients

Enriched Wheat Flour (wheat Flour, Malted Barley Flour, Niacin, Iron, Thiamine Mononitrate, Riboflavin, Folic Acid), Sugar, Margarine (palm Oil, Soybean Oil, Water, Salt, Mono and Diglycerides, Soy Lecithin, Sodium Benzoate, Citric Acid, Natural and Artificial Flavors, Vitamin a Palmitate, Beta Carotene, Whey), Cocoa Rainbow Germs (confectionery Coating [sugar, Hydrogenated Palm Kernel Oil, Cocoa Powder, Whey Powder, Nonfat Milk Powder, Soy Lecithin [an Emulsifier], Vanilla], Sugar, Artificial Coloring [includes Red 40 Lake, Yellow 6 Lake, Yellow 5 Lake, Blue 2 Lake, Blue 1 Lake), Gum Arabic, Corn Syrup, Confectioner's Glaze), Shortening (palm Oil), Chocolate Chips (sugar, Chocolate Liquor, Cocoa Butter, Soy Lecithin, Artificial Flavor), Molasses, Fructose, Corn Syrup, Water, Contains 2% or Less of: Eggs, Natural Flavors, Baking Soda, Salt, Corn Starch, Mono and Diglycerides.

💬 Nutrition Q&A: Fareway, Chocolate Chip with Candy Cookies

Is Fareway, Chocolate Chip with Candy Cookies good for weight loss?

These cookies are calorie-dense at 150 calories per 33g serving with minimal protein (1g) to support satiety, making them less ideal for weight loss efforts. The 10g of sugar per cookie can quickly add up if you're watching your intake, and the low nutritional value means you're using calories without getting much nutritional benefit.

Is Fareway, Chocolate Chip with Candy Cookies a good snack for kids?

Kids typically enjoy the colorful candy pieces and chocolate chips in these cookies. Just keep portions moderate since each cookie has 10g of sugar and artificial colorings.

Is Fareway, Chocolate Chip with Candy Cookies suitable for people with lactose intolerance?

This cookie contains whey in both the margarine and the cocoa rainbow germs coating, as well as nonfat milk powder and whey powder in the chocolate coating. People with lactose intolerance should avoid this product.

Is Fareway, Chocolate Chip with Candy Cookies gluten-free?

The first ingredient is enriched wheat flour, so this cookie is not gluten-free.

What diets does Fareway, Chocolate Chip with Candy Cookies suit?

These cookies work for omnivorous and standard diets, though they're not particularly nutritious. They don't suit vegetarian, vegan, dairy-free, gluten-free, or allergen-conscious diets due to wheat, milk products, and eggs.
